About Kenyatta University

Kenyatta University, located in Nairobi, Kenya, is a prominent public research university established in 1985. It is recognized for its high standards of education across a wide array of disciplines, including arts, engineering, social sciences, and business. The university aims to equip students with the knowledge and practical skills necessary for the modern world.

Academics


Kenyatta University offers a comprehensive range of accredited academic programs, including bachelor's, master's, and doctoral degrees. Key faculties include the School of Agriculture and Environmental Sciences, School of Law, Arts and Social Sciences, School of Business, Economics and Tourism, School of Education, School of Engineering and Architecture, School of Health Sciences, and School of Pure and Applied Sciences. Notable programs span fields such as Aerospace Engineering, Electrical and Electronics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Actuarial Science, Environmental Science, Computer Science, and various specializations within Business Administration and Education. The university utilizes diverse teaching approaches, including open learning, e-learning through its digital school, school-based, part-time, and full-time instruction.

International Students


Kenyatta University actively welcomes international students, offering support services to facilitate their academic journey. The university provides assistance with visa applications and ensures that foreign high school certificates are properly equated to the Kenyan grading system. While specific diversity statistics are not readily available, the university's cultural week activities, which include both local and international participants, aim to foster cultural exchange and integration. Students can also engage in various clubs and societies, some of which are professional and academic, while others provide opportunities for community-based interaction.

Campus & Location


The main campus of Kenyatta University is situated on over 1,000 acres in Kahawa, approximately 17.5 kilometers northeast of Nairobi's central business district. Nairobi, as a vibrant capital city, offers a dynamic urban experience. The campus itself features extensive facilities, including a large library, academic blocks, lecture halls, student hostels, sports facilities, and green spaces. The university provides shuttle services for students and staff from Monday to Friday. Public transportation, such as buses, also connects the university to Nairobi's city center, with a journey taking approximately 50 minutes.

Career Outcomes


Kenyatta University demonstrates strong career outcomes for its graduates, with a reported employability rate of 30% among Kenyan employers, making it a highly preferred institution. The university's Centre for Career Development and Mentoring Programmes (CDMP) offers career guidance, counseling, and support for practicum attachments and internships. The CDMP also links academia with industry, facilitating connections between students and corporate organizations. Mentorship programs are in place to help students navigate campus life and prepare for the professional world.
